ARCTIC GLACIER NAMED VENDOR OF THE YEAR BY CUB FOODS

Award Cites Excellent Service, Quality Products, Long Term Partnership

Winnipeg, August 25, 2008 – Arctic Glacier Income Fund (TSX:AG.UN), a leading producer, marketer and distributor of high-quality packaged ice in North America, today announced it was awarded Cub Foods’ Mass Vendor of the Year. The award was presented at the annual Cub Cares Community Foundation dinner in Minnesota earlier this month, hosted by Cub Foods, a division of SUPERVALU Inc.

The award recognizes excellence in service, the provision of consistent, high quality products and a true long term partnership between Cub Foods and Arctic Glacier. Last year, Arctic Glacier demonstrated this partnership through its actions when it reached out to Cub Foods after the devastating 35W Bridge Collapse in Minneapolis, Minnesota, to help provide relief to the emergency responders and those involved in the cleanup efforts.

“This award is a testament to Arctic Glacier’s unwavering commitment to our customers and the communities in which we operate,” said Keith McMahon, President and CEO of the Fund’s operating subsidiary, Arctic Glacier Inc. “We are honoured and look forward to our continued mutual success with Cub Foods.”

Cub Foods is a discount food store chain in the United States, with 83 outlets in Minnesota and Wisconsin, most of which are open 24 hours a day. SUPERVALU is one of the largest companies in the United States grocery industry, with annual sales of approximately US$44 billion. SUPERVALU holds leading market share positions across the U.S. with its approximately 2,475 retail grocery locations, including Acme, Albertsons, biggs, Jewel- Osco, Lucky, Save-A-Lot and Shop’n Save as well as nearly 920 in-store pharmacies. Through SUPERVALU’s nationwide supply chain network, the company provides distribution and related logistics support services to more than 5,000 grocery retail endpoints across the country.

The Cub Cares Community Foundation is devoted to two key initiatives designed to make a difference in individual communities – hunger relief and youth education. The Foundation assists local food shelves with donated food, administers a local scholarship program for high school seniors and helps fund local charities that make a difference in the lives of community members.

The honour was presented by Cub Foods’ senior management, consisting of Brian Huff, President; Mike Witt, Senior Vice President Merchandising and Brett Wing, Vice President of Marketing and Advertising. The ceremony, which took place on August 14, 2008 during the annual Cub Cares Community Foundation dinner, was attended by every major vendor that services Cub Foods.

Arctic Glacier Income Fund, through its operating company, Arctic Glacier Inc., is a leading producer, marketer and distributor of high-quality packaged ice in North America under the brand name of Arctic Glacier® Premium Ice. Arctic Glacier operates 38 production plants and 51 distribution facilities across Canada and the northeast, central and western United States servicing more than 75,000 retail accounts.

Arctic Glacier Income Fund trust units are listed on the Toronto Stock Exchange under the trading symbol AG.UN. There are 39.0 million trust units outstanding.
